There are three main types of hub motor kits which include;
Geared Hub Motor Kit
Geared hub motor kits are designed with internal gears that improve efficiency and torque. These motors, which are relatively small and lightweight, are most suitable for applications that require a lot of starting power, like bicycles and light-duty cargo bikes. Because of their lower power consumption, they have a reputation for being quieter than direct-drive motors. However, they may require more maintenance because the gears wear out over time.
Direct Drive Hub Motor Kit
A direct-drive hub motor kit does not have internal gears. Instead, it relies on the direct connection of the motor shaft to the wheel rim. This results in a more powerful and durable motor, ideal for high-speed applications like electric scooters and heavy cargo vehicles. Due to their fewer components, direct-drive motors are generally more maintenance-free but tend to be heavier. They also offer good hill-climbing capability and are well-suited for high-torque applications.
Front Hub Motor Kit
Front hub motor kits are mounted on the front wheel of a vehicle. They are easier to install and integrate into existing wheel setups. This makes them a popular choice for retrofitting and conversion projects. Additionally, they distribute weight evenly across the vehicle, improving balance and handling. However, they can affect steering, especially in bicycles and tricycles, and make them harder to maneuver in tight spaces.
Rear Hub Motor Kit
Rear hub motor kits are integrated into the rear wheel of a vehicle. They provide better traction and weight distribution, especially in steep and hilly terrains. Rear hub motors also allow for more efficient power transfer, improving acceleration and overall performance. However, they can make the rear wheel heavier, affecting the vehicle's handling and agility.

When buying hub motor kits for resale, it is important to consider the intended use, motor type, power output, mount option, control system, customer service, and cost.
Determine the intended use of the vehicle. Is it for commuting, off-road, cargo transport, or delivery services? Knowing the intended use will help buyers choose a kit that is suitable for the customer's needs.
Hub motors kits are available in various types. Each type offers unique performance benefits. Buyers should familiarize themselves with the advantages of each type to provide customers with options that will meet their requirements.
The hub motor power output will determine the performance and efficiency of the vehicle. Higher power output motors will provide faster acceleration and increased torque. However, larger motors will consume more battery power. Buyers should consider the power output range and their target market's need for battery efficiency and performance.
Hub motor kits can be mounted on various bicycle parts, including the front wheel and rear wheel. Some motors can be installed on the bike's rear axle or within the bike's frame. Buyers should ensure the kit options can be mounted in different locations and bicycle parts to provide customers with a selection that can suit their bicycle model.
Most hub motor kits come with a control system that manages the motor's performance. The control system includes a throttle, brake sensors, and adjustable settings. A good control system will improve the efficiency and performance of the vehicle. Buyers should look for kits with an advanced control system.
Some hub motor kits include additional accessories, which can be an advantage for buyers looking for cost-effective options. However, the quality of the motor should not be compromised by the cost. Buyers should evaluate the cost in relation to the quality of the motor and its components.

Q3: Are hub motor kits universal?
A3: Hub motor kits are not entirely universal. While many kits can be adapted to fit different bike models, compatibility depends on factors such as bike size, wheel size, and mounting requirements.
Q4: Can a hub motor kit be installed on any bike?
A4: A hub motor kit can be installed on most bikes, but there are some considerations to ensure a smooth installation process. First, check if the bike has the right wheel size and frame material to accommodate the hub motor. Some bikes with small wheels or delicate frames may not be suitable for conversion. Additionally, bikes with external gears or complex braking systems may require additional components to install the motor kit. It's essential to read the manufacturer's guidelines and consult an expert if unsure about the bike's compatibility.
